The numerical solutions of multi-group radiation diffusion equations are of great importance in the research of ICF simulations.The multi-group radiation diffusion equations consist of a set of diffusion equations of radiation, one ionic heat conduction equation and one electronic heat conduction equation.These equations are nonlinearly coupled, and usually solved by splitting source iteration methods.In this paper, convergence of the splitting source iteration method is analyzed.We focus on the splitting iteration step of the method and obtain convergence results.We also developed a new iteration method, which solves the multi-group radiation equations in a coupled manner.The new method is more efficient and shows very good stability.Numerical experiments and computations are presented and compared to the splitting source iteration.
